Reviewed September 10, 2022

We were looking for a casual bar/ restraunt to enjoy a beautiful Friday evening. Sidetracks did not disappoint. The service was spectacular! We entered the beer garden area and were promptly greeted by a very professional and kind manager, I think his name was ERIK....Instead of having to go in through the front to the hostess stand, he seated us right away outside.... which is exactly where we wanted to be. Our drinks came out promptly ...Kyle was our server. He also was very professional. Sidetracks has a great drink and beer menu with craft beers. For being a bar, the menu is quite extensive and extremely reasonable. The prices have NOT gone up like they have every where else! I am glad to see a selection of vegan options as well as juicy burgers, delicious salmon, etc for my husband. We will be back often. Thanks Erik and Kyle.More

Reviewed May 18, 2021

My partner and I were actually planning to go to a different restaurant, but it was closed and the Sidetrack/Frenchie's was open and nearby. The service was prompt and friendly and the food was good. The beer, wine, and spirits menus are extensive, and the...food and beers, at least, are reasonably priced. (I didn't check prices on wine or spirits.) My partner had the Reuben and I had the Turkey Reuben. Both came with potato chips. We both enjoyed our dinners, although my sandwich could have used a little more Russian dressing. My partner was pleased that the corned beef on her Reuben was quite lean.More
